The powerline is the headline share of world power, running from the state’s first ranked year (benchmark estimates with wide error bars before 1816). Latent power is material mass a state could mobilise (population, manpower, heavy industry). Recognised power is what the system actually treats it as (military spending, productive economy, reach, and status such as a Security Council seat or nuclear arsenal). When latent runs above recognised, a power is rising or under-rated; when recognised runs higher, it is punching above its weight or coasting on prestige. Material sub-indices run 1816 through 2016.
